UPDATE: Victim killed in crash near Philipsburg ID'd

PHILIPSBURG - Authorities have released the name of a the victim who died in a Sunday afternoon crash on Flint Creek Pass near Anaconda.

Granite County Sheriff Scott Dunkerson says that Arian Flanders, 31, of Anaconda died as a result of blunt force trauma from the two vehicle accident.

One person died in a Sunday afternoon crash near Philipsburg.

Granite County Sheriff Scott Dunkerson says the accident happened at approximately 4:25 p.m. on Montana Highway 1 at Flint Creek Pass.

One person was pronounced dead at the scene and three other people were flown to area hospitals for treatment of life-threatening injuries.

Alcohol may have been a contributing factor in the crash, according to Sheriff Dunkerson.

The Granite County Sheriff’s Office and the Montana Highway Patrol are investigating the accident.
